Joey Bailey was named Deputy Athletics Director for Strategic Initiatives and Administration at Mississippi State University on February 6, 2023. In this role, Bailey provides executive leadership for the department’s operations, driving the execution of strategic priorities and translating departmental strategy into action across the organization. She leads cross-functional alignment and enterprise planning that support competitive success, while establishing operational standards and systems that enhance efficiency and consistency.
Bailey oversees a broad portfolio that includes strategic planning, administration, capital projects and facilities planning, event management and game operations, sport administration and campus partnerships. She leads the execution of the Mississippi State Athletics Master Plan, ensuring alignment with long-term vision, donor intent, and departmental objectives. In addition, Bailey directs department-wide strategic planning efforts, including the development and implementation of a comprehensive strategic plan encompassing organizational structure, stakeholder engagement and enterprise-level initiatives.
Bailey joined Mississippi State from the University of Oklahoma, where she served as Associate Athletic Director for Strategic Initiatives and was a member of the senior leadership team under longtime Director of Athletics Joe Castiglione. At Oklahoma, she led the creation and execution of the department’s strategic plan, managed high-priority special projects, oversaw strategic communications initiatives, and served as a trusted advisor to the athletics director. She also played a key role on Oklahoma’s SEC Transition Committee, helping guide the department’s preparation for entry into the Southeastern Conference.
Prior to her role in strategic initiatives, Bailey played a central role in aligning and integrating Oklahoma Athletics’ external units as part of a department-wide transformation to a modern, 21st-century athletics model launched in August 2021. That effort contributed to nationally recognized, record-breaking attendance figures and historic revenue achievements.
Earlier in her tenure at Oklahoma, Bailey led donor engagement and stewardship initiatives for the department’s fundraising arm, The Sooner Club, where she developed the department’s first comprehensive stewardship strategy. She oversaw the vision, planning and execution of statue unveilings honoring legendary head coach Bob Stoops, Heisman Trophy winner Baker Mayfield and the Selmon Brothers. Bailey also spearheaded the launch of the Women of Championship Excellence initiative, a dedicated fundraising effort for women’s sports that raised more than $25.2 million in its inaugural year for female-focused facility projects.
Prior to her time at Oklahoma, Bailey gained experience with Legends, the Dallas Cowboys and IMG Properties.
No stranger to the Southeastern Conference, Bailey was a member of the Arkansas Razorbacks women’s basketball team. She earned her bachelor of arts in journalism, with an emphasis in public relations and advertising, from the University of Arkansas in 2014, and her master of business administration from the Sam Walton College of Business in 2016.
